Item Description
YvY (pronounced eevee)
- Yvy in the extinct Tupe-Guarani language of the indigenous Brazilian people means Earth
- Made with naturally dyed, soft wool yarn
- Just like people - every doll is unique
- The dolls are faceless to allow each child to express their own creativity by imagining their faces and expressions without imposition
- Dolls are also made to represent all races, indigenous and immigrant peoples from all over the world
- Handmade of spun wool and mohair and measures 12" tall
- Not recommended for children under three (3) years old
- Made with Love by Adriana Davis in Malibou Lake, California
- It is Adriana's hope that her dolls will instill a sense of love and connectedness in every child who owns one
